The First Avenger, another great hero origin, setting up everything Cap should be, and Winter Soldier, because it rocks.
Batman The Movie, for kicking off the dark superhero genre and showing adults that comic book heroes don't have to be campy.
Hellboy 1 and 2, because it's by del Toro.
Wonder Woman, for it's anti-war message and Gal Gadot.
Superman The Movie, for being the granddaddy of all serious superhero movies.
